Summary

S45 8JA is a primarily residential postcode in Hardstoft, Derbyshire. It was first introduced in February 1984.

The most common council tax band is A.

Residential buildings are typically terraced (including end-terrace) and semi-detached. Domestic properties are primarily bungalows.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£81,538 to £120,509 with an average of £99,201.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1983 and 1990 and between 1967 and 1975.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ating is D.

The average commercial rateable value is £8,500. The most common recorded business type is Surgery.

In the 2011 census, there were 10 people resident in S45 8JA, of which 3 were male and 7 were female. This also includes overnight visitors at domestic properties, and residents of non-domestic properties such as hotels, prisons and halls of residence.

S45 8JA is in the Chesterfield trav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Derbyshire County Primary Care Trust.

S45 8JA is approximately 147m (482ft) above sea level.
